Abstract :
The complex formation of azacrown indoaniline (ACIA) dye 9 with Li+ and Na+ was investigated spectrophotometrically. As the polarity of the solvent decreased, the complexation ability increased. ACIA 9 exhibits higher Li+ selectivity than Na+ ion in CH2Cl2 ¯CH3CN. The specific spectral response to Li+ ion by ACIA 9 indicates potential suitability for optical sensor applications.
